Creamy Vegan Pasta Sauces That Rival Traditional Recipes

creamy vegan alfredo sauce being poured over pasta

Creamy pasta sauces without dairy? Absolutely possible. Cashew cream creates rich, velvety sauces that coat pasta perfectly.

The secret to amazing vegan cream sauce lies in blending soaked cashews with nutritional yeast. This combination creates a cheese-like flavor that transforms any pasta dish.

Cauliflower Alfredo: A Game-Changing Sauce

cauliflower alfredo pasta with garnish on elegant plate

Cauliflower alfredo sauce offers incredible creaminess with fewer calories. Simply steam cauliflower until tender, then blend it with garlic, nutritional yeast, and vegetable broth.

This sauce works beautifully with any pasta shape. Try it with fettuccine for a classic presentation or penne for easy weeknight meals.

Cashew Cream Pasta: Rich and Satisfying

cashew cream pasta with roasted vegetables

Soak raw cashews for at least two hours before blending. This softens them enough to create smooth, restaurant-quality cream sauce.

Add lemon juice for brightness and nutritional yeast for that savory depth. Your pasta sauce will taste indulgent without any dairy products.

Quick Tomato-Based Vegan Pasta Recipes

marinara pasta with fresh basil and tomatoes

Tomato sauce forms the foundation of countless pasta dishes. A simple marinara takes just 20 minutes to prepare from scratch.

Start with quality canned tomatoes for consistent results year-round. San Marzano tomatoes offer the best flavor for authentic Italian taste.

Classic Marinara with Fresh Herbs

Sauté garlic in olive oil until fragrant. Add crushed tomatoes, fresh basil, and a pinch of red pepper flakes for warmth.

Let your sauce simmer for 15 minutes. This allows flavors to meld together beautifully while the sauce thickens naturally.

Spicy Arrabbiata for Bold Flavors

This fiery tomato sauce brings heat to your dinner table. Arrabbiata means “angry” in Italian, referring to the spicy red pepper kick.

Use fresh red pepper flakes for maximum flavor impact. The combination of tomato and heat creates an addictive sauce perfect for any pasta shape.

Lentil Bolognese: Hearty and Protein-Rich

lentil bolognese over spaghetti with fresh herbs

Lentil bolognese delivers meaty texture without any meat. Red lentils break down during cooking, creating a thick, satisfying sauce.

Cook lentils with diced tomatoes, carrots, and celery. Season with Italian herbs for authentic flavor that rivals traditional bolognese.

This recipe provides excellent protein while keeping your meal plant-based. Serve it over any pasta shape for a complete dinner.

The Best Vegan Mac and Cheese Recipes

creamy vegan mac and cheese in baking dish

Vegan mac and cheese has come a long way. Modern recipes create that classic comfort food experience with plant-based ingredients.

Nutritional yeast serves as the star ingredient here. It provides cheesy flavor that tastes surprisingly authentic.

Classic Stovetop Version

stovetop vegan mac cheese being stirred in pot

This one-pot wonder comes together in under 20 minutes. Cook your pasta, then toss it with cashew cream sauce and nutritional yeast.

The sauce thickens as it cools slightly. Add pasta water if needed to reach your desired consistency.

Baked Mac and Cheese with Crispy Topping

Take your vegan mac cheese to the next level by baking it. Top with panko breadcrumbs mixed with nutritional yeast before baking.

The crispy golden topping contrasts perfectly with creamy pasta underneath. This version works great for meal prep too.

Vegetable-Packed Pasta Recipes for Maximum Nutrition

colorful primavera pasta with mixed vegetables

Loading your pasta with vegetables adds nutrition and flavor. These recipes prove healthy eating can taste incredible.

Choose seasonal vegetables for the best flavor and value. Spring brings asparagus, while fall offers butternut squash and mushrooms.

Spring Asparagus and Lemon Pasta

asparagus lemon pasta with fresh herbs

Bright lemon pairs beautifully with tender asparagus in this light pasta dish. This recipe celebrates spring produce at its finest.

Blanch asparagus until just tender, then toss with pasta, lemon zest, and garlic. Fresh herbs like dill or parsley add finishing touches.

Mushroom and Garlic Pasta

Earthy mushrooms create rich, savory flavor in this simple pasta recipe. Use a variety of mushrooms for complex taste.

Sauté mushrooms until golden and caramelized. This concentrates their flavor and creates delicious browned bits that coat your pasta.

Garlic and fresh thyme complement mushrooms perfectly. Add a splash of white wine for restaurant-quality results.

Comforting Vegan Pasta Bake Recipes

baked ziti with melted vegan cheese

Pasta bake recipes offer ultimate comfort food satisfaction. These dishes work perfectly for feeding a crowd or meal prepping for the week.

Layer pasta with sauce and vegetables, then bake until bubbly. The edges get slightly crispy while the center stays creamy.

Stuffed Shells with Spinach

stuffed shells with spinach ricotta filling

These stuffed shells impress at dinner parties. Fill jumbo shells with herbed tofu ricotta and spinach.

The filling combines crumbled tofu, nutritional yeast, garlic, and fresh spinach. This creates a ricotta-like texture that’s perfect for stuffing.

Bake shells in tomato sauce until heated through. The sauce keeps everything moist while adding classic Italian flavor.

Creamy Pasta Bake with Vegetables

creamy vegetable pasta bake with golden top

This versatile pasta bake uses whatever vegetables you have on hand. Broccoli, cauliflower, and bell peppers all work wonderfully.

Mix cooked pasta with cashew cream sauce and vegetables. Top with breadcrumbs and bake until golden.

Fresh Pesto and Herb-Based Pasta Variations

basil pesto pasta with pine nuts

Pesto pasta delivers fresh, vibrant flavor in minutes. Traditional basil pesto easily becomes vegan by skipping the parmesan.

Blend fresh basil with pine nuts, garlic, olive oil, and nutritional yeast. This creates authentic pesto flavor without dairy products.

Classic Basil Pesto

Use high-quality olive oil for the best pesto results. The oil carries all those fresh herb flavors throughout your pasta dish.

Toast pine nuts before blending to intensify their flavor. This small step makes a noticeable difference in your final sauce.

Arugula and Walnut Pesto

Peppery arugula creates a bold variation on traditional pesto. Walnuts replace pine nuts for a more affordable option.

This version offers more bite and personality. It pairs especially well with cherry tomatoes and white beans.

Asian-Inspired Vegan Pasta and Noodle Dishes

sesame ginger noodles in bowl with chopsticks

Expand your pasta repertoire with Asian flavors. Soba, rice noodles, and regular pasta all work in these recipes.

Simple sesame sauce transforms plain noodles into something special. Mix tahini, soy sauce, rice vinegar, and maple syrup for quick sauce.

Spicy Peanut Noodles

spicy peanut noodles with vegetables and peanuts

These noodles pack serious flavor punch. Peanut butter forms the base of this addictive sauce.

Add sriracha for heat, lime juice for brightness, and garlic for depth. Toss with cold noodles for a refreshing meal.

Top with shredded carrots, cucumber, and fresh cilantro. These toppings add crunch and freshness to balance the rich sauce.

Easy One-Pot Vegan Pasta Recipes

one pot pasta cooking with all ingredients

One-pot pasta recipes minimize cleanup while maximizing flavor. Everything cooks together, creating perfectly seasoned pasta.

These recipes save time on busy weeknights. Just add pasta, vegetables, liquid, and seasonings to one pot.

One-Pot Tomato Basil Pasta

one pot tomato basil pasta ready to serve

This method revolutionizes pasta cooking. Raw pasta cooks directly in tomato sauce, absorbing flavor as it softens.

Add cherry tomatoes, garlic, basil, and vegetable broth to a pot with dry pasta. Cook until pasta reaches perfect tenderness.

The starch released from pasta thickens your sauce naturally. No need for separate sauce preparation.

Essential Tips for Perfect Vegan Pasta Every Time

ingredients and tools for making vegan pasta

Master these techniques to elevate your vegan pasta game. Small details make big differences in final results.

Salt your pasta water generously. It should taste like the sea for properly seasoned noodles.

Cooking Techniques

  • Reserve pasta water before draining
  • Cook pasta one minute under package directions
  • Finish cooking pasta in your sauce
  • Toss pasta with sauce over heat

Flavor Building

  • Toast garlic in olive oil first
  • Use fresh herbs for finishing
  • Add lemon juice for brightness
  • Season layers throughout cooking

Sauce Consistency Secrets

Pasta water is liquid gold for sauce making. The starchy water helps sauce cling to noodles perfectly.

Add pasta water gradually while tossing pasta with sauce. This creates silky, restaurant-quality texture.

If sauce gets too thick, add more pasta water. Too thin? Let it simmer a bit longer to reduce.

Meal Prep and Storage Tips for Vegan Pasta

meal prep containers with portioned vegan pasta

Vegan pasta recipes work beautifully for meal prep. Most dishes taste even better the next day as flavors develop.

Store pasta in airtight containers for up to five days. Separate sauce from noodles if possible to prevent sogginess.

Freezing Guidelines

Most pasta bakes freeze exceptionally well. Cool completely before freezing in freezer-safe containers.

Pasta with cream sauce may separate slightly when frozen. Stir well after reheating to recombine ingredients.

Tomato-based sauces freeze perfectly for up to three months. Portion them into individual servings for easy weeknight dinners.
